New stratigraphic research makes Little Foot the oldest complete Australopithecus

After 13 years of meticulous excavation of the nearly complete skeleton of the Australopithecus fossil named Little Foot, South African and French scientists have now convincingly shown that it is probably around 3 million years old.

Older adults: Build muscle and you'll live longer

New UCLA research suggests that the more muscle mass older Americans have, the less likely they are to die prematurely. The findings add to the growing evidence that overall body composition — and not the widely used body mass index, or BMI — is a better predictor of all-cause mortality.

Motion and muscles don't always work in lockstep, researchers find in surprising new study

RIVERSIDE, Calif. — Animals "do the locomotion" every day, whether it's walking down the hall to get some coffee or darting up a tree to avoid a predator. And until now, scientists believed the inner workings of movement were pretty much the same — the nerves send a message to the muscles and there is motion.

But in a first-of-its-kind study on wild green anole lizards, biologists at the University of California, Riverside have discovered that the link between muscle function and movement is a lot more complicated than anyone realized.

Significant head, neck injury risk associated with extreme sports

NEW ORLEANS—A new study presented today at the 2014 Annual Meeting of the American Academy of Orthopaedic Surgeons (AAOS) found that the thrill of extreme sports comes at a price: a higher risk for severe neck and head injuries.

Extreme sports are gaining in popularity: skateboarding has surged 49 percent to 14 million U.S. participants, and snowboarding now claims 7.2 million enthusiasts, up 51 percent since 1999.

Higher exposure to takeaway food outlets could double the odds of being obese

People exposed to takeaway food outlets around their home, at work and on their way to work are more likely to consume more of these foods, as well as being more likely to be obese, suggest a paper published on bmj.com today.

During the past decade in the UK, consumption of food away from home has risen by 29% while the number of takeaways has increased dramatically. This, the researchers say, could be contributing to rising levels of overweight and obesity.

Cancer patients with insulin-treated diabetes have 4 times higher mortality compared to cancer patients without diabetes

People who have diabetes at the time they are diagnosed with cancer are more likely to die early than those without diabetes, concludes research published in Diabetologia (the journal of the European Association for the Study of Diabetes). The research is by Kristina Ranc, University of Copenhagen and Steno Diabetes Center, Gentofte, Denmark, and colleagues. The researchers conclude that patients with both diabetes and cancer constitute a particularly vulnerable group, and efforts are needed to reduce cancer-related mortality among these patients.

Fighting for oral dominance: Good fungi keep bad ones in check in healthy mouths

Human mouths contain a balanced mix of microbes which, when disrupted, can lead to oral diseases. A study published on March 13th in PLOS Pathogens compares the bacteria and fungi present in the mouths of healthy individuals with those from patients infected with HIV, and illustrates why oral candidiasis (aka "thrush") is a common complication of HIV infection.

Autism and intellectual disability incidence linked with environmental factors

An analysis of 100 million US medical records reveals that autism and intellectual disability (ID) rates are correlated at the county level with incidence of genital malformations in newborn males, an indicator of possible congenital exposure to harmful environmental factors such as pesticides.

Microorganism shows promise in inhibiting thrush

Scientists at Case Western Reserve School of Medicine and University Hospitals (UH) Case Medical Center have discovered how the beneficial fungal yeast, Pichia, holds at bay a harmful fungal yeast, Candida. The hope for this finding is that components in Pichia could one day become therapeutic agents to stave off not only thrush, but also other life-threatening systemic fungal infections. Research findings about the effect of oral Pichia on Candida appear in the March 13 edition of PLOS Pathogens.

Bioscientists develop 'grammar' to design useful synthetic living systems

Researchers at Virginia Tech and the Massachusetts Institute of Technology have used a computer-aided design tool to create genetic languages to guide the design of biological systems.

Known as GenoCAD, the open-source software was developed by researchers at the Virginia Bioinformatics Institute at Virginia Tech to help synthetic biologists capture biological rules to engineer organisms that produce useful products or health-care solutions from inexpensive, renewable materials.
